Metal type determines the durability, heat retention, and maintenance of cooking grates, influencing cooking results and longevity. Selecting the right metal type is essential for achieving optimal grilling performance and ease of care.

Cast iron
Typical price
48,– to 99,–Excellent heat retention and distribution, providing even cooking and distinct grill marks.
Perfect for enthusiasts who prioritize flavor and searing, requiring regular seasoning for best results.
